WebDec 11, 2008 · The Algorithm that MarkS give you draw only the outline of the circle. If you want a circle filed with a texture, you can use triangle fan. First, draw the vertex at the center of the circle. Then draw the vertex on the contour of the circle, use cos (angle)*radius for x and sin (angle)*radius for y.
